Dhamaul - Kurtha, Arwal
Dhamaul is a village situated in the Kurtha subdivision of Arwal district, Bihar. It is located approximately 10 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kurtha and around 28 km from the district headquarters in Arwal. Dhamaul Panchayat ser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dhamaul village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Dhamaul is 260873. The village covers a total geographical area of 550 hectares and falls under the 804421 pincode. Patna is the nearest town, located about 75 km away.
Dhamaul village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Dhamaul
As per Census 2011, Dhamaul village has a total population of 6,102 people, consisting of 3,176 males and 2,926 females. The village has 948 households and a sex ratio of 921 females per 1,000 males. There are 1,242 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 3,073 literate and 3,029 illiterate residents. Additionally, 926 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 1 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Dhamaul are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 6,102 | 3,176 | 2,926 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 1,242 | 656 | 586 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 926 | 477 | 449 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 1 | 1 | - |
| Literate Population | 3,073 | 1,860 | 1,213 |
| Illiterate Population | 3,029 | 1,316 | 1,713 |

Transport and Connectivity of Dhamaul
Dhamaul is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Jehanabad Court, while the nearest airport is Muzaffarpur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 96.1 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Patna to Dhamaul is about 75 km, with a usual travel time of around ~2.1 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Arwal to Dhamaul is about 28 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Dhamaul
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Dhamaul village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Dhamaul
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Dhamaul village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
